      What to Expect (Job Responsibilities):
      - Support Kinaxis Supply Planning implementation activities, including requirements gathering, process standardization, configuration/testing, and deployment
      - Act as a trusted advisor and adoption advocate across supply chain teams, showcasing Kinaxis standard processes
      - Collaborate with multi-functional stakeholders to align on requirements and streamline Kinaxis integration
      - Facilitate user training, documentation, and readiness to ensure successful adoption across global sites
      - Identify and resolve process and data-related issues using strong problem-solving and analytical skills

      What is Required (Qualifications):
      - 3+ years of hands-on experience with Kinaxis Maestro, either as a planner or implementer
      - Bachelor’s degree in Supply Chain, Engineering, IT, Business, or a related field
      - Deep understanding of core supply chain disciplines such as Supply Planning, MRP, and Demand Planning
      - Effective interpersonal skills with the ability to communicate complex planning solutions in business-friendly language
      - Solid understanding of leading ERP platforms (i.e., SAP, Baan, Oracle)

      How to Stand Out (Preferred Qualifications):
      - Experience working in a Center of Excellence (COE) or operational supply chain role
      - Kinaxis Author Certification
      - APICS Certification (CPIM, CSCP) and/or Lean/Six Sigma credentials
      - Familiarity with alternative planning platforms (e.g., O9, Blue Yonder, Oracle) and business intelligence tools such as Power BI and Excel

      Thermo Fisher Scientific is an American provisioner of scientific instrumentation, reagents and consumables, and software and services to healthcare, life science, and other laboratories in academia, government, and industry.
